Weekly Cash-Box Run — Runbook Fragment (Harrowgate Depot)

Every Thursday before 09:00, the shift lead verifies the cash box against the till reconciliation sheet from Pellinor Trading's front office. Count twice, with a second staffer witnessing, and log both signatures in the blue ledger. Seal the box with a numbered tamper strip and record the strip number. The courier from Varnell Secure Transit arrives between 09:30 and 10:00 at Bay 4; do not release the box earlier. Before release, confirm the hand-over phrase below.

drop instructions, bahif-bahip: the norax feniel courier leaves the drumir kaseth rusir ledger at gate 1983 under passcode 849948

Subject: Ownership change — GraphQL N+1 fix

FYI: responsibility for the N+1 query remediation in the Lanternfeed API is moving off my plate effective Monday. The batching patch is in review; security sign-off is still pending on the dataloader changes. All further questions and review requests should go to the new owner listed below.

signatory, yahog-badug: Quenix Ulaael

**Action item (PM-214, Coldvault archival):** Automate archiving of cold storage buckets older than the retention cutoff. Manual sweeps missed two regions last quarter and blew the storage budget. Owner: infra rotation. Sweep cadence, batch size, and age thresholds must be config-driven, not hardcoded, so on-call can tune under load. Dry-run mode required before first prod run. Proposed defaults for review at sync are below.

limits module of fahog-kahop:
CAPS = {
    "fraeth": 189,
    "drumir": 842,
}

Ticket: Config drift on Quillbus log compaction settings

The broker nodes in the Harlow cluster are running with compaction thresholds that no longer match what's in the Fernwheel deploy repo. Someone appears to have hand-tuned segment retention during the March incident and never backported the change. Compaction is now lagging on the orders topic, and disk usage on node three is climbing about 4% a day. Please reconcile before the weekend. For reference, the values currently live on the brokers are as follows.

deployment values, yahop-kajop:
holath:
  log_level: info
  metrics_host: metrics.holath.lumiclabs.internal
  pin: 9484
  pool_size: 4